Agri Anaerobic Digestion (AD) Operator
Support the Site Manager with the safe operation of the AD site, including loading and sorting of feedstocks via Telehandler, data collection, analysis and reporting, general site housekeeping, Planned Preventative Maintenance (PPM) System, and assisting with planned downtime of key equipment for safe and cost‑effective overhaul.
Responsibilities
* Operate Telehandler and load/sort feedstocks safely.
* Collect, analyse and report site data.
* Perform general housekeeping and maintain site cleanliness.
* Assist with Planned Preventative Maintenance (PPM) and key equipment downtime.
* Monitor the AD process remotely via SCADA.
* Follow procedures, protocols and safety guidelines at all times.
Qualifications
* Experience in a related process or manufacturing industry.
* Ability to work unsupervised and handle physical, dirty work.
* Knowledge of operating a Telehandler, confined space, working at heights and first aid.
* Experience with mechanical and/or electrical systems is advantageous.
* Understanding of environmental, safety and quality management systems.
* Strong cost‑control awareness and budget‑working experience.
* Excellent teamwork and self‑motivation.

About the Company
Biogen is the UK’s leader in anaerobic digestion (AD) and one of the largest independent AD operators in the UK, operating a network of nineteen AD plants across England, Scotland and Wales that recycle over half a million tonnes of food waste each year.
